Hervey Bay's Secret to Successful Whale Observation And Watching Expeditions

Hervey Bay is distinct from other whale-watching hotspots because of its unique location and waters surrounding the location, sheltered by Fraser Island (K'gari), provide a sanctuary for humpback whales as they migrate. Each year, from July to November, the bay embraces a massive inflow of these amazing wild animals as they make a rest stop during their amazing journey along Australia's eastern coast.

Hervey Bay is distinct for being a resting area for humpback whales, unlike other regions where they are normally seen in motion. In Hervey Bay, the whales pause to unwind, connect and take care of their young. This enables tourists to observe unique moments, such as mom whales guiding their calves on breaching strategies and participating in spirited habits like tail slapping and fin twirling.
